The Lower Eastside Action Plan (LEAP) is a community-driven project designed to engage people in a process to transform vacant land and property into uses that improve the quality of life in our neighborhoods and surrounding areas. LEAP is NOT opposing the Detroit Works Project. Rather, it is our intent to have the plan incorporated into the city-wide land use plan.

What Will LEAP Do?
  • Generate a plan that addresses the vacant land crisis on the lower eastside of Detroit
  • Create strategies that adapts vacant land for more efficient uses;
  • Issue recommendations for best uses of vacant land based on the needs and assets of the surrounding community
  • Affect policy changes to support vacant land adaptation
